I am trying to create an internal network on a Windows 8 host. When I try to create a DHCP server I get this error:

VBoxManage.exe: error: Failed to create the VirtualBox object!
VBoxManage.exe: error: Code CO_E_SERVER_EXEC_FAILURE (0x80080005) - Server execu
tion failed (extended info not available)
VBoxManage.exe: error: Most likely, the VirtualBox COM server is not running or
failed to start.

I do not see any process or service called anything like VirtualBox COM server. Any help would be greatly appreciated. Thanks.

There is an issue with your Virtualbox installation.

Best way to fix it :
Uninstall Virtualbox.
Reboot
Install the latest Virtualbox with Administrator priviledges but NOT AS Administrator
Reboot
Try again in a regular prompt (not elevated one)
